Understanding Special Needs Dental Care

We recognize that every patient’s needs are unique. Whether you’re seeking care for yourself or a loved one, our team takes time to understand each patient’s specific challenges and requirements. We create personalized treatment plans that consider:

  • Individual sensory sensitivities
  • Communication preferences
  • Medical history and medications
  • Previous dental experiences
  • Comfort levels with various procedures

Frequently Asked Questions

A qualified special needs dentist should have specialized training in sedation techniques, experience working with patients who have various disabilities, and a sensory-friendly office environment. Our dentists are board-certified dental anesthesiologists with extensive experience treating patients with autism, sensory processing disorders, and developmental disabilities.

We offer multiple sedation options, including nitrous oxide (laughing gas), oral conscious sedation, IV sedation, and general anesthesia. The appropriate method is determined based on your loved one’s needs, medical history, and required dental procedures.

Yes, sedation dentistry is generally safe when administered by qualified professionals like our board-certified dental anesthesiologists. We conduct thorough pre-treatment evaluations, monitor patients continuously during procedures, and follow strict safety protocols. Each sedation plan is customized based on the patient’s medical history and specific needs.
